The Dayton Area Sharks (DAS) is a Masters swim team whose objective is to train and develop beginner swimmers and advanced swimmers alike. We train the young and the mature, we train triathletes, we train the serious and the not-so-serious swimmer, we train the experienced and the new. We offer 10 work outs a week at three different pools. Chances are that we offer a practice near you that works with your schedule! We have an experienced coaching staff that consists of nationally recognized swimmers and triathletes. We are here to develop you as a swimmer. We do so while trying to have as much fun as possible. Competition is purely optional. However, going to meets with the team is one of the best ways to have fun. Masters meets are easy going with no stress and they are events geared towards everyone of all skill levels. It doesn't matter if you're new to swimming or a veteran, you'll have fun at a Masters meet! We usually go out afterwards as a team, so don't miss out on a great chance to hang out with us. We believe that technique is the quickest way to become a better swimmer. We use our knowledge and experience to develop your stoke technique so that you can improve as a swimmer. We believe that every swimmer needs diversity in their work out. Balance is the key. Sprinters need speed and endurance. Distance athletes need aerobic capacity and strength and the ability to peak. This makes our work outs unique, different and fun. Our team goal says it all: "Improve the fitness and overall swimming ability of every member of the team to continue a lifelong healthy lifestyle while forming a strong team relationship and having as much fun as possible." Cody Rasmussen Email Cody
Cody is no stranger to the world of swimming. He has been a coach for over 8 years and a competitive swimmer for over 2 decades. He has coached the Dayton Area Sharks for four years. Before that, he coached as a volunteer with the Air Force Academy Intercollegiate Swim Team where he coached Top 25 ranked NCAA Div I swimmers. At the same time, he was the coach for the Air Force Academy Triathlon Team. In addition, Cody resided as the head coach for the Greene Valley Swim Club where he was in charge of 6 coaches and 120+ swimmers. Cody is also experienced in multiple levels of coaching: high school (Beavercreek High School), other masters swim teams (El Segundo Masters, AFA Masters), and at nationally renowned swim camps (Air Force Academy Sports Camp). He is a Level II certified coach with the American Swimming Coaches Association (ASCA). Cody has shown excellence in the water as well. He was ranked in the NCAA Div I Top 25, qualified for the US Olympic Trials, and earned the MVP trophy during his senior year at the Air Force Academy. He has competed internationally at the Military World Games and at AIRNORTH. He is ranked in the US Masters Top 10 list in 23 different events and has won numerous events at the state and national Masters level. Cody also competes in triathlons where he has done every distance from sprint to Ironman. Coach Cody also works within the US swimming community. He has attended the ASCA World Coaches Clinic and the United States Aquatic Sports Festival. He is also the Chairman of the Ohio Local Masters Swimming Committee. |
Franklin Halley
Franklin has over 40 years of swimming experience. He places in the top-8 regularly at the USMS and YMCA masters national championships and has won multiple individual and relay events. He is ranked in the US National Masters top-10 list in 4 different events. At Grinnell college he was team captain for 2 years, was a NCAA Div III national qualifier, was a conference champion multiple times, and was a school record holder. He has extensive coaching experience with The Yellow Springs Sea Dogs age group team over the last 10 years. |
Jason Hill
Jason is a native of Springfield, OH where he swam 8 years for the Springfield YMCA Swim team. He is a 2001 graduate of Wittenberg University where he specialized in distance freestyle and finished in the top-8 at the conference championships in the 1650 freestyle all 4 years. After college, Jason returned to the Springfield Family YMCA where he spent 5 years as an assistant coach, working primarily with the 13 and over age group. In 2006, he accepted a position as head coach at Shawnee High School in Springfield where he is entering his third year. As a Masters competitor, he achieved six separate top-3 finishes in his age group at the 2008 YMCA Masters Nationals. Most notable was a first place finish in the 1650 freestyle, a swim which also earned him USMS top-10 honors. Jason is a civilian employee at Wright Patterson Air Force Base and resides in Springfield with his wife Ashley who also swims for the Sharks. |
